Navigating the Control Panel: A Symphony of Buttons and Knobs

The control panel of your Sharp microwave oven is the command center, housing an array of buttons and knobs that orchestrate its various functions. Let’s embark on a journey to decipher the purpose of each control:

1. Power Level Knob: This knob governs the intensity of the microwaves, allowing you to adjust the cooking power from low to high, ensuring precise heating for different types of food.

2. Timer Knob: Time is of the essence in microwave cooking. The timer knob enables you to set the desired cooking duration, ranging from a few seconds to several minutes.

3. Cook/Defrost Button: This button serves as the gateway to the microwave’s primary functions. A single press initiates cooking, while a long press activates the defrost setting, gently thawing frozen foods.

4. Microwave Power Level Buttons: These buttons provide direct access to preset power levels, such as low, medium, and high. With a simple touch, you can select the appropriate power level for your culinary creation.

5. Auto Cook Menus: The Sharp microwave oven features a repertoire of pre-programmed cooking settings for various food items. Simply select the desired menu option, and the microwave will automatically adjust the power level and cooking time, ensuring perfect results every time.

6. Popcorn Button: Popcorn lovers rejoice! This dedicated button takes the guesswork out of preparing this popular snack. Simply insert a bag of popcorn, press the popcorn button, and let the microwave do the rest, delivering a fluffy and flavorful treat.

Safety First: Essential Precautions for Microwave Operation

While the Sharp microwave oven is a user-friendly appliance, adhering to safety guidelines is paramount to prevent accidents and ensure longevity. Here are some crucial safety tips to keep in mind:

1. Proper Placement: Position the microwave oven on a stable and level surface, away from heat sources and excessive moisture.

2. Adequate Ventilation: Ensure sufficient ventilation around the microwave oven to prevent overheating and potential fire hazards.

3. Suitable Cookware: Not all cookware is microwave-safe. Opt for containers and utensils specifically designed for microwave use to avoid damage or accidents.

4. Avoid Metal: Metal objects, including utensils and cookware, should never be used inside the microwave oven as they can cause sparks and pose a safety risk.

5. Liquid Explosions: When heating liquids, always use a microwave-safe container with a lid to prevent splattering and potential explosions.

6. Regular Cleaning: Maintain a clean microwave oven to prevent the buildup of food particles and grease, which can lead to smoke and unpleasant odors.

Troubleshooting Common Microwave Issues: A Proactive Approach

Even the most reliable appliances can encounter occasional glitches. If you encounter any issues with your Sharp microwave oven, here are some common problems and their potential solutions:

1. Microwave Not Heating: Check the power cord and outlet to ensure a proper connection. Verify that the door is securely closed, as an open door prevents the microwave from operating.

2. Food Not Cooking Evenly: Rearrange the food items inside the microwave to ensure they are evenly distributed. Consider using a microwave-safe turntable to promote uniform cooking.

3. Sparks Inside the Microwave: Immediately unplug the microwave and contact a qualified technician. Sparks indicate a potential electrical issue that requires professional attention.

4. Microwave Making Noise: A humming sound during operation is normal. However, excessive noise may indicate a problem with the magnetron, which requires professional repair.

5. Microwave Door Not Closing Properly: Inspect the door hinges and alignment. Clean any debris or food particles that may be obstructing the door from closing securely.

Maximizing Microwave Efficiency: Tips for Optimal Performance

To elevate your microwave cooking experience and achieve optimal results, consider these valuable tips:

1. Cover Food: Covering food during microwave cooking helps retain moisture and promotes even cooking.

2. Stir or Rotate Food: Stirring or rotating food halfway through the cooking process ensures uniform heating and prevents overcooked edges.

3. Use the Right Cookware: Choose microwave-safe containers and utensils to prevent damage and ensure safe cooking.

4. Defrost Wisely: Use the defrost setting to gently thaw frozen foods, preserving their texture and flavor.

5. Experiment with Power Levels: Adjust the power level based on the food item and quantity to achieve the desired cooking results.

Frequently Discussed Topics

1. Q: Why does my microwave make a humming sound during operation?

A: A humming sound during microwave operation is typically normal and indicates that the magnetron, which generates the microwaves, is functioning properly.

2. Q: How do I clean the interior of my Sharp microwave oven?

A: To clean the interior of your Sharp microwave oven, use a damp cloth or sponge with a mild detergent.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that may damage the surface.

3. Q: Can I use metal cookware in my Sharp microwave oven?

A: No, metal cookware should never be used inside a microwave oven. Metal reflects microwaves, causing sparks and posing a safety hazard. Use microwave-safe containers and utensils instead.

4. Q: How do I defrost frozen food in my Sharp microwave oven?

A: To defrost frozen food in your Sharp microwave oven, use the defrost setting or select a low power level. Place the frozen food in a microwave-safe container and cover it to prevent splattering.

5. Q: Can I cook multiple items at once in my Sharp microwave oven?

A: Yes, you can cook multiple items at once in your Sharp microwave oven. However, ensure that the items are evenly distributed and that there is enough space between them for proper cooking.
